Testing a couple of different modes on the Go Pro Hd Hero 2.

All shot in either

- WVGA 120fps (smoother slow motion but lower image quality)
- 720 60fps (slow motion looks a bit jumpy, but better image quality)

...Then edited together in Final Cut Pro (This is the first time I have used it so am still getting to know it properly).

With the help of a dirty VW Golf R32 and a nice big empty gravel car park...
